The latest closing stock price for RenaissanceRe Holdings as of June 26, 2025 is 241.61.
An investor who bought $1,000 worth of RenaissanceRe Holdings stock at the IPO in 1995 would have $54,568 today, roughly 55 times their original investment - a 14.33% compound annual growth rate over 30 years.
The all-time high RenaissanceRe Holdings stock closing price was 286.10 on December 02, 2024.
The RenaissanceRe Holdings 52-week high stock price is 300.00, which is 24.2% above the current share price.
The RenaissanceRe Holdings 52-week low stock price is 208.98, which is 13.5% below the current share price.
The average RenaissanceRe Holdings stock price for the last 52 weeks is 248.65.
An investor who bought $1,000 worth of RenaissanceRe Holdings stock at the IPO in 1995 would have $54,568 today, roughly 55 times their original investment - a 14.33% compound annual growth rate over 30 years.
The all-time high RenaissanceRe Holdings stock closing price was 286.10 on December 02, 2024.
The RenaissanceRe Holdings 52-week high stock price is 300.00, which is 24.2% above the current share price.
The RenaissanceRe Holdings 52-week low stock price is 208.98, which is 13.5% below the current share price.
The average RenaissanceRe Holdings stock price for the last 52 weeks is 248.65.